Smart Design Elements to Consider
One fundamental design tip is to consider the layout of your space. A beautiful pedestal base table, as highlighted by Mark Stocker Design, offers a chic aesthetic while also providing ample legroom and ease of movement. Placing chairs to the side can highlight this elegant base and make for easy access. This thoughtful arrangement not only enhances the room's structure but also promotes a more inviting atmosphere.

Lighting: The Unsung Hero
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the mood. Designers often recommend overhead fixtures such as chandeliers or pendant lights that can serve as both illumination and artistic statement pieces. When strategically positioned, they elevate the space, creating a focal point that engages guests and draws them to the dining table. Soft, adjustable lighting can also create an inviting environment, perfect for winding down after a long day or sparking lively dinner conversation.
